SIP PHONE DIVERSION DISPLAY

When an outgoing call is being diverted to another destination (i.e. via call forward), the phone
displays the Caller ID (phone number and/or caller name) of the new destination and the reason
for the call diversion. Similarly, at the new destination, the Caller ID of the original call destination
displays.
CALL DIVERSION EXAMPLE
1. Tim calls Mark at x400.
2. Mark's phone is busy.
3. Mark's phone diverts the incoming call to another destination (Roger @ x 464).
4. Tim's phone displays name and extension of where the call is being diverted to and reason
for diverting the call.
5. Roger's phone accepts the call and displays the name and number of the incoming call
(Tim) and the name (or number) of the original destination (Mark).
Note: If proxy servers exist in the network, it is possible that multiple diversions can take
place on the phones. When multiple diversion headers are returned in a single 302
response back to the originating phone, the phone that originated the call (i.e.Tim's
phone in the above example) displays the URI of the newest (first encountered) Diversion
header, but displays the REASON of the oldest (last encountered) Diversion Header.
The phone that receives the diverted call (i.e. Roger's phone in example above) displays
the information of the oldest diverted call (last encountered).
You can enable or disable this feature on a global or per-line basis using the configuration files
only.
